摘要
Enthalpy-difference method has been utilized in this paper to test and analyze Seasonal Energy Efficiency Ratio (SEER) of normal model air conditioner and two-compressor model air conditioner with same refrigeration ability. According to test data, and combining the weather data of 6 cities, the energy efficiency of each product has been gotten in this paper. It shows that the average energy saving rate and average cost saving rate of these six cities of two-compressor air conditioner of these six cities is 22.12% and 6.29%, respectively, when compared with air conditioner with constant rotate speed.
